LAKE BARGE SUNK. y CLi:vi-:LANo, December 12.- The barge Aurania., with a cirgo of wheat sunk here today by tire breaking out on board. The barge will be a total loss; barge valued at $125,000. The crew are supposed to have escaped on the ICC. ` ,_ _ iGlobc Loan & Savings Co,, cor. Vic- toria and Lombnrb Sts,, Toronto. E. W.
